West Coast natural and vegan Winter wedding in sunny Costa Mesa, California

Real Weddings: Moné & Mike

To impress the girl he had began chatting with on the dating site OKCupid, Mike sent Moné a Captain Murphy album after learning that she liked rap music. Moné, who works as a legal advocate, took note of Mike’s attention to detail. “It was a thoughtful way to reach out,” Moné said of the Mike’s gesture, which really sold her. The two immediately set up an in-person coffee date. Moné attended University of Colorado-Boulder for undergrad and the University of Denver for graduate school. As they began getting to know one another she learned that Mike had attended Arizona State University for undergrad and University of Colorado-Boulder for graduate school, so they had that in common. The pair sat and talked over coffee for hours, and after that date they couldn’t stop seeing each other. After six years of dating, on Valentine’s day of 2019, Mike took Moné wine tasting and then on to the couple’s favorite pizza place in Boulder, CO. Mike, who is a process development engineer for a tech company, had to coax Moné to keep walking around downtown with him that day amid cold, winter temperatures; she reluctantly agreed. Suddenly, Moné noticed they were in front of the coffee shop where they went for their first date. Mike was on his knee proposing. The couple hosted a non-traditional, bohemian chic wedding in sunny Southern California.

Wedding Details

LOCATION: Costa Mesa, CA

TIME OF YEAR: Winter

WEDDING STYLE: ethereal, natural, playful

CEREMONY & RECEPTION: The Harper

MENU: The wedding featured an entirely plant-based menu. It began with passed hors d’oeuvres of pumpkin empanadas and Adobo chili sauce, tomatillo pico de gallo and micro cilantro; tofu taco coronets with jalapeño chimichurri and avocado mousse; yuca fries with assorted house-made dipping sauces.  Moving on to the main buffet there was tofu in Adobo seasoning, roasted red peppers, and a caramelized scallion vinaigrette; a tostada bar that used “soyrizo” (chorizo made with soy rather than meat), heirloom tomato pico, savoy cabbage slaw, and avocado mash; caesar salad featuring a cashew caesar dressing, brioche croutons and parsley pesto; roasted corn with red onion and cashew crema, and finally vegan Mexican pinto beans. The couple’s signature drink was called the “Bee’s Pajamas” made of gin, mint, yellow chartreuse, lemon, Angostura bitters.

DESSERT: Cake with tiers of raspberry vanilla using fresh raspberry mousse and vegan whipped cream, red velvet and simply chocolate

FIRST DANCE SONG:  “Sempre” by Marcos Valle

INSPIRATION:  The couple was inspired the juxtaposition of the open, clear air on the beach and quiet, dense, magical-feel of the forest found on the West Coast, especially along the 1 freeway. They deemed this “west coast natural.” The couple also love mushrooms and opted to use them as a motif throughout the wedding.

SPECIAL FEATURES: a Mariachi band during the cocktail hour; cigar rolling station; whiskey tasting; a vintage style photo booth out of a 1960s van; they did the African-American tradition of jumping the broom as well as the Jewish tradition of stepping on glass, the couple DIY’d the broom use for the tradition; mushrooms in their decor including in the bouquets and boutonniere and all tables were named after a variety of mushrooms; a friend created Moné and Michael’s hand-drawn table signs

HONEYMOON: The couple had to postpone due to Covid, but plan to go to Maui, HI
